| Objective:To investigate the relationship between the polymorphismsof MTHFR, GSTP1,ERCC1and the response to FOLFOX chemotherapy inadvanced colorectal cancer.Methods:A total of150patients diagnosed as an advanced colorectalcancer by the pathology were treated with FOLFOX chemotherapy andDNA of peripheral blood-leukocytes was obtained before the treatment,MTHFR,GSTP1,ERCC1genetype were detected by theHRM-SNP method.Results:(1)The frequencies of MTHFR429Glu/Glu, Glu/Ala, Ala/Alawere59.1%,37.0%,3.9%; MTHFR222Ala/Ala, Ala/Val, Val/Val were12.6%,47.2%,40.1%;GSTP1-105Ile/Ile,Ile/Val,Val/Val genetypes were63.0%,33.1%,3.9%;ERCC1-118AA,AT,TT genetypes were50.4%,41.7%,7.9%,respectively.(2)The effective rate of FOLFOX chemotherapy amongpatients with GSTP1-105Ile/Ile,Ile/Val+Val/Val genetypes were19.7%,20.5%,OR=2.876,95%CI(1.288,6.424),P<0.05; MTHFR222Ala/Ala,Ala/Val+Val/Val genetypes were11.8%,28.3%, OR=2.236,95%CI(1.020,5.017),P<0.05,respectively,which was a significant difference.Conclusion: the polymorphisms of MTHFR, GSTP1,ERCC1correlates with the clinical response to FOLFOX chemotherapy and thegenetype detected by the HRM-SNP method may be a predictor ofsensitivity to FOLFOX chemotherapy. |
